Let x = total sales of baked goods remember 20% = .20 as a decimal
so the equation would be .20x = $600
divide both sides by .20
.20x/.20 = $600/.20
x = $3000 the total sales of baked goods
CHECK: 20% times $3000 = .20 times $3000 = $600
